And mail/thunderbird-esr is also affected. with lubunwind installed an
upgrade from 'thunderbird-10.0.4' to 'thunderbird-10.0.5' fails at:

/usr/ports/mail/thunderbird-esr/work/comm-esr10/mozilla/xpcom/base/nsStackWalk.cpp:
In function 'nsresult NS_StackWalk(void (*)(void*, void*), PRUint32,
void*)':
/usr/ports/mail/thunderbird-esr/work/comm-esr10/mozilla/xpcom/base/nsStackWalk.cpp:1648:
error: '_Unwind_Backtrace' was not declared in this scope
gmake[5]: *** [nsStackWalk.o] Error 1

Without libunwind it goes further (but then fails on another, unrelated error).
This also on:
tingo@kg-v2$ uname -a
FreeBSD kg-v2.kg4.no 8.3-STABLE FreeBSD 8.3-STABLE #6: Fri Apr 27
23:50:55 CEST 2012     root@kg-v2.kg4.no:/usr/obj/usr/src/sys/GENERIC
amd64
